Some rides and attractions at Disney are easily turned into blockbuster franchises like The Pirates of the Caribbean. Others are not so fortunate, like Tomorrowland and The Haunted Mansion. But Disney has high hopes for one of its iconic rides to become the next big hit, and that is Jungle Cruise.

The movie is set during World War I and follows riverboat captain Frank Wolff played by Johnson, who takes British scientist, Dr. Lily Houghton, portrayed by Blunt, and her brother, MacGregor, to locate the mythical Tree of Life, which is supposedly hidden somewhere in the depths of the very dangerous Jungle. But they aren’t the only ones looking for this prize as an Imperial German expedition is also one of the many threats they face along their adventure.

Where you can stream Jungle Cruise

Jungle Cruise is available to experience in theaters now. It is also available on Disney+ for subscribers with Premier Access.
